Here's what rhymes with nonsaint.
faint saint feint paint taint quaint acquaint plaint complaint constraint restraint Words that almost rhyme with nonsaint
feigned unfeigned veined change range gained arrange stained reigned chained famed rained pained shamed waned arraigned deigned reined unstained obtained contained named strange maintained trained attained ashamed framed ordained drained grained strained unnamed untrained abstained campaigned maimed tamed brained flamed planed untamed exchange remained claimed complained retained sustained ascertained blamed constrained detained inflamed regained acclaimed refrained disdained ingrained rearrange curtained pertained profaned explained entertained restrained interchange renamed unconstrained exclaimed reclaimed unexplained unrestrained declaimed disclaimed proclaimed faced fate shaped hate haste fete sate faked state based late rate date weight gate taste wait waste freight mate waist bait baked chased gait paste slate spaced chaste laced paced raced raped effaced raked staked taped caked cased chafed gaped pate skate spate waked wast great placed straight estate operate plate escaped traced trait await innate update braced draped erased grate ornate scraped strait abate crate emanate encased graced negate obviate defaced inflate innovate irate plait reshaped sedate create separate debate generate relate compensate dominate embraced initiate negotiate tolerate translate acetate alleviate imitate isolate mediate terminate deviate distaste elevate enumerate equate misplaced motivate navigate overweight situate annihilate condensate debased dilate emigrate germinate neonate permeate vouchsafed aspirate automate foretaste insulate novitiate officiate oscillate restate saturate upstate urinate venerate vitiate indicate replaced appreciate demonstrate eliminate accommodate anticipate displaced hesitate penetrate accelerate activate cooperate correlate dictate educate integrate interstate originate allocate assimilate commemorate conjugate decorate disgraced emulate liberate meditate mitigate necessitate ordinate affiliate aggravate agitate alienate ameliorate assassinate conciliate consecrate corroborate dissipate evaporate inculcate irritate lightweight attenuate confiscate emancipate escalate exonerate expiate fascinate heavyweight instigate interlaced irrigate militate obligate overstate potentate reinstate remonstrate resonate retraced concentrate evaluate illustrate carbonate celebrate cultivate differentiate incorporate magistrate contemplate delegate designate formulate manipulate postulate circulate collaborate complicate consolidate dedicate delineate determinate elucidate evacuate exaggerate propagate vertebrate congregate culminate disseminate distillate intimidate invalidate legislate obliterate recreate regenerate reiterate abdicate abrogate communicate facilitate investigate participate regulate stimulate accumulate perpetuate predicate speculate eradicate predominate replicate underestimate exacerbate exterminate extricate fluctuate liquidate overestimate profligate proliferate retaliate stipulate subordinate calculate precipitate articulate discriminate congratulate deteriorate substantiate disintegrate expatriate repudiate rehabilitate